US Olympic Medicine Team Volunteers to Aid Athletes' Success
The Panther Pod
The U.S. Olympic Medicine Team is a group of highly skilled doctors, nurses, orthopedics and other medical professionals that attend each iteration of the Olympic Games alongside athletes to aid in their success or help in times of need. These positions are highly coveted and are done completely voluntarily and uncompensated. Abby Little sits down with her aunt, Ronni Little, who works as a massage therapist for the U.S. Olympic Medicine Team. Ronni Little discusses her experience behind the scenes of the Olympics and explains the day-to-day responsibilities of the medical team.

Deep Dive: Full vs Staggered Releases for Streaming Services
The Panther Pod
The standard of weekly-released television was disrupted in the early 2010s with Netflix and its full-release strategy. Since then, binge-watching has increased, and the debate over which release method is better has become more of an active discussion. In this episode, Podcast Editor Abby Little compares the two methods and analyzes their success rates across different streaming services.

Joe Rogan and the Spotify Controversy
The Panther Pod
Over the last month, “The Joe Rogan Experience” — a podcast series on Spotify — has been making headlines for its discussions surrounding COVID-19 vaccinations. The controversy has caused artists to pull their discography from the platform and sparked discussions surrounding censorship. In this episode, Podcast Editor Abby Little sits down with sophomore screenwriting major Bella Gerencser, co-host of the “You’re Not Like Other Girls” radio show on Chapman Radio, to discuss this latest controversy’s impact on broadcasting and the music industry.
